The 2013 NFL season is off to an inauspicious start.

After an elaborate pregame ceremony that featured 32 retired NFL greats, “The Final Countdown” and Ryan Seacrest, officials at Sports Authority Field at Mile High announced that kickoff for the season opener between the Broncos and Ravens, originally scheduled for 8:40 p.m. on Thursday, had been delayed due to lightning storms in the area.

Though only a light drizzle was falling at the stadium site, the start of the game was pushed back by 15 minutes in an effort to allow the heavy weather to bypass Denver. Kickoff is now scheduled for 8:55 p.m.
